Rest day today, still a very active day, fasted cardio, dog walk, gardening, cleaning. On rest days I’m now having a whole 100 to 150g of carbs depending on weight. This morning was 109, 1.5kg off limit. I have alot more water than that on me, so by keeping some carbs in I’m hoping the carb up process will be easier. I won’t have to cram in loads in just a few hours post weigh in. To be honest you cant really restore glycogen levels in such a short space, especially if you have depleted for 7 to 10 days which i have previously had to do. All a refeed will do is give you some glycogen to use towards your next few sessions. It won’t impact your metabolism, to impact your metabolism using food would take weeks even months of manipulation,.thats why many push cals high in the offseason over a period of mini deloads, tidy ups etc before pushing again. This means when diet time comes you have alot more clas to play with and your metabolism is in a good place. Mood wise i find it makes me more tired and hungry, hormone response to extra food and leptin levels will be responsible for this, so for mindstate i think it’s worse. Cycling carbs is probably your best option, so when you can utilise more say post legs or back put them in, when you don’t need so much, say rest day take them out. If your weight does rapidly drop add an extra 200g carbs each day until it levels and then return to usual plan.
